177 MONTROSE AVENUE
177 MONTROSE AVENUE is a Class C1 (walk-up, over six families) building in Brooklyn (BBL 3030530027) built in 1920, with 9 residential units across 3 floors.
The building is in NYC community district 301, council district 34, zoning district R6, on a 2,500-square-foot lot with a building footprint of 6,979 square feet.
The current registered owner of record per NYC PLUTO is MONTROSE PROP LLC.
The most recent ACRIS deed transfer for this BBL was recorded on December 16, 2021 when ZEV KOHN, INC. conveyed the property to MONTROSE PROP LLC for $350K. The transaction was financed with a $2.01M mortgage from Ice Lender Holdings Llc.
The building is registered with NYC HPD's landlord-registration system and has no open HPD housing-maintenance code violations on record as of May 18, 2026.

What is the assessed value of 177 MONTROSE AVENUE?
NYC Department of Finance assesses 177 MONTROSE AVENUE at $653K for the current tax year. NYC assesses property at a fraction of estimated market value (the assessment ratio varies by tax class — 6% for tax class 1 one-to-three-family dwellings, approximately 45% for tax class 2 rental apartment buildings), so the market value implied by this assessment is meaningfully higher. Assessment data is published by NYC Department of Finance.
What building class is 177 MONTROSE AVENUE and what does that mean?
177 MONTROSE AVENUE is NYC building class C1 — Walk-up, over six families. A 3-to-6-story walk-up apartment building with more than 6 residential units. Building class is assigned by NYC Department of Finance and recorded in PLUTO; it determines the property's tax class and the regulatory regime that applies.
